Recent operational focus at MLP

MLP SE, headquartered in Wiesloch near Heidelberg, presents itself as a broad financial services provider covering private clients, corporate clients and institutional investors in Germany. The group highlights its role as a partner for topics such as retirement provision, wealth management, health insurance, non-life insurance and corporate benefits, as described on its official website MLP corporate overview.

In recent communications and earlier presentations, MLP has emphasized consolidation of its multi-brand advisory platform, integrating units such as MLP Finanzberatung, TPC and Dominvest to create a more scalable service offering for different client segments. This structure allows the company to offer tailored solutions ranging from occupational pensions to private wealth mandates, a strategy that aligns it with European peers focused on advisory-led revenue rather than pure balance-sheet banking, as seen in market commentary on financial intermediaries Reuters coverage of European financial firms.

How MLP SE earns its money

MLP SE generates most of its revenue through financial advisory, brokerage and fee-based services across retirement planning, wealth management, health and non-life insurance, and corporate benefits. The group uses a network of consultants who advise private and corporate clients on long-term savings and risk protection, matching products from various insurers and asset managers to client needs.
